Speco Technologies’ Unveils Highest Resolution 960H DS DVRPosted in News on January 07, 2013 by Speco Provides a thirty percent increase in “full D1” resolution for analog cameras Amityville, NY — December 27, 2012 — Today, Speco Technologies announced immediate availability of its new D16DS DVR. The DS is ideal for a wide range of applications and offers a simple and cost effective solution to high resolution challenges. Optimized with 960H technology, the DS provides a 30% increase in resolution – the highest available for analog CCTV compared to D1. (960H represents the number of horizontal pixels in the CCD image sensor, and this technology enables this DVR to record and playback high resolution images of up to 700 TVL, something other DVRs cannot do. The DS delivers enhanced recording performance and provides greater flexibility in camera configuration by delivering vivid images with a higher resolution.) The DS DVR supports real-time 30FPS per channel 960H recording, and utilizes Speco’s Digital Deterrent technology – to help assist in preventing crime. The DS has a complete suite of EZ Wizards to facilitate an easy and seamless networking and installation. The EZ Setup Wizards allow an installer to open a “Wizard” to walk through simple point and click steps for a successful connection to the internet. The one click wizard guides the set up essentials of the system in a logical and easy to understand sequence. The DVR will get an IP address, DDNS name and even use UPnP to port forward the router.
Another big differentiator of the DS unit is the support for an optional USB wireless access point for viewing and configuration. A wireless access point-to-point connection to the DVR from a mobile or network device is used for viewing and configuring the DVR where physical access to the DVR is limited or restricted. DS is a 16 channel 960H DVR with 30FPS real-time recording software with hard drive storage capacity ranging from 500GB to 9TB, includes Mac & PC compatibility and offers a 3 year warranty. Eau Claire community leaders fight back with technologyPosted in News on July 13, 2012 by Speco Eau Claire community leaders fight back with technology COLUMBIA, S.C. (WOLO) -- Columbia police are putting would-be criminals on notice. They will be watching more closely, specifically in what they say is the highest call volume area for crime, Eau Claire.
Members of the North Columbia Business Association joined Columbia police and others this morning to unveil new security cameras in North Columbia. Twenty-three, high resolution cameras are being installed this week in Eau Claire and along North Main St. Each portable box contains four cameras pointing in all directions. Leaders say Eau Claire has been branded as a high crime area for too long, and they will no longer tolerate it. The video recoring system installed is the same one that led to arrests in an arson fire, dog thefts at a local animal shelter and the beating of a Columbia man. Leaders in North Columbia hope to have that same kind of success and see the rate of crime significantly drop.
